Neuropathy in end-stage renal disease secondary to primary renal disease and diabetes.

作者信息

Mitz M, Di Benedetto M, Klingbeil G E, Melvin J L, Piering W

出版信息

Arch Phys Med Rehabil. 1984 May;65(5):235-8.

PMID:6324717
Abstract

A study was undertaken to critically observe electrophysiologic findings in patients with end-stage renal disease (ESRD) secondary to primary renal disease (PRD) and to compare these with data recorded from patients with ESRD secondary to diabetes mellitus. Motor and sensory nerve conduction velocity studies were performed on 56 patients; 16 parameters were investigated and laboratory data recorded. Our findings reveal that diabetic uremics have more severe peripheral neuropathy electrophysiologically than nondiabetics, indicating that the diabetic component of neuropathy sustains its influence even in the presence of end-stage renal neuropathy. The sural latency and amplitude, median sensory latency and amplitude, H-reflex and facial latency were significantly involved parameters in nondiabetic and diabetic patients. The facial nerve was found to be a sensitive indicator of uremic neuropathy. In 28 nondiabetic uremic patients the mean facial latency was 3.8 +/- 0.5msec compared to 28 diabetic uremic patients with a mean of 5.0 +/- 0.4msec.

摘要

开展了一项研究,以严格观察原发性肾病(PRD)继发终末期肾病(ESRD)患者的电生理结果,并将这些结果与糖尿病继发ESRD患者记录的数据进行比较。对56例患者进行了运动和感觉神经传导速度研究;调查了16项参数并记录了实验室数据。我们的研究结果表明,糖尿病尿毒症患者在电生理方面比非糖尿病患者患有更严重的周围神经病变,这表明即使存在终末期肾神经病变,神经病变的糖尿病成分仍会持续产生影响。腓肠神经潜伏期和波幅、正中神经感觉潜伏期和波幅、H反射和面部神经潜伏期是涉及非糖尿病和糖尿病患者的显著参数。发现面神经是尿毒症神经病变的敏感指标。28例非糖尿病尿毒症患者的平均面部神经潜伏期为3.8±0.5毫秒,而28例糖尿病尿毒症患者的平均面部神经潜伏期为5.0±0.4毫秒。
